Tom Jakubowski <tom <at> crystae.net> writes:

> Hello,
>
> I'm using GNU Emacs 25.1.50.1 on Mac OS X 10.11. I've been able to reproduce this hang a couple times, the gist of it is:
>
> 1. Open a specific markdown document (using markdown-mode, from MELPA). 
> 2. Make a specific change to this document (deleting one line)
> 3. Emacs hangs
>
> I attached lldb (sorry Richard :-)) to it and discovered a stack trace 4000 frames deep, almost all of which were in functions named things like "mark_vector" and "mark_object". I've attached the stack trace to this email. A few choice lines:

Hi, is there any chance you'd be able to build from Emacs master and try
it? There was a recent change to stack handling that may be relevant.
